Blockchain technology has revolutionized the way we think about security and transparency in transactions. As this technology continues to evolve, new innovations are constantly being developed to enhance the security of blockchain networks. One such innovation that has gained popularity in recent years is the use of Zk-SNARKs (Zero-Knowledge Succinct Non-Interactive Argument of Knowledge) – a cryptographic tool that allows for the verification of transactions without revealing any sensitive information. In this article, we will explore the potential of Zk-SNARKs as the next evolution in blockchain security.
What are Zk-SNARKs?
Zk-SNARKs are a form of zero-knowledge proof, a cryptographic method that allows one party to prove to another party that a statement is true without revealing any additional information. In the context of blockchain technology, Zk-SNARKs allow for the verification of transactions without having to disclose the inputs and outputs of those transactions. This ensures that sensitive information remains private and secure, while still ensuring the integrity and validity of the transaction.
How do Zk-SNARKs work?
Zk-SNARKs work by generating a proof that a particular computation has been performed correctly, without revealing any of the details of that computation. This proof is then verified by a third party, who can confirm the validity of the transaction without needing to know the specifics of the transaction itself. This allows for secure and private transactions on a blockchain network, while still maintaining the transparency and integrity of the network.
Benefits of Zk-SNARKs in blockchain security
There are several key benefits of using Zk-SNARKs in blockchain security. Firstly, Zk-SNARKs allow for increased privacy and confidentiality in transactions, as sensitive information is not disclosed to third parties. This can help to protect user data and prevent unauthorized access to personal information. Additionally, Zk-SNARKs can help to improve the scalability of blockchain networks, as they allow for more efficient verification of transactions without sacrificing security.
Furthermore, Zk-SNARKs can help to enhance the security of blockchain networks by reducing the risk of fraud and malicious attacks. By ensuring that transactions are valid and accurate, Zk-SNARKs can help to prevent double-spending and other fraudulent activities on the network. This can help to build trust and confidence among users, investors, and other stakeholders in the blockchain ecosystem.
Challenges and limitations of Zk-SNARKs
While Zk-SNARKs offer many benefits in terms of security and privacy, there are also some challenges and limitations to consider. One of the main challenges is the computational complexity and resource-intensive nature of generating and verifying Zk-SNARK proofs. This can lead to increased processing times and higher costs for users, which may limit the scalability and usability of Zk-SNARKs in some cases.
Additionally, there are concerns about the potential for vulnerabilities in Zk-SNARK implementations, which could potentially be exploited by malicious actors to undermine the security of the network. It is important for developers and researchers to continue to study and improve Zk-SNARK technology to address these potential vulnerabilities and ensure the robustness of blockchain security.
The future of Zk-SNARKs in blockchain security
Despite these challenges, the future of Zk-SNARKs in blockchain security looks promising. As researchers continue to explore and develop new techniques for implementing Zk-SNARKs, we can expect to see improvements in efficiency, scalability, and security. With the potential to revolutionize the way we think about privacy and security in blockchain transactions, Zk-SNARKs are likely to play a key role in shaping the future of blockchain technology.
In conclusion, Zk-SNARKs represent an exciting new advancement in blockchain security, offering increased privacy, confidentiality, and integrity in transactions. While there are challenges and limitations to overcome, the potential benefits of Zk-SNARKs in enhancing the security of blockchain networks are significant. As researchers and developers continue to innovate in this space, we can expect to see Zk-SNARKs becoming an integral part of blockchain technology in the years to come.